The ASTM D4060 test method is a critical procedure for evaluating the abrasion resistance of desk laminates. This testing ensures that furniture manufacturers adhere to industry standards, enhancing product durability and customer satisfaction. The Taber Abraser machine simulates real-world wear and tear by applying controlled frictional forces to the surface of the laminate samples. Understanding this process provides valuable insights into how well a particular material will perform in actual use.

The test involves preparing the laminate sample according to ASTM D4060 specifications. Typically, the sample should be cut to standard dimensions with a smooth, flat surface that accurately represents the intended design and finish of the desk or table top. The Taber Abraser is then programmed to apply controlled frictional forces for a specified duration, using either sandpaper discs or other abrasive materials as per ASTM D4060 guidelines.

The abrasion resistance is measured by determining the number of cycles (or revolutions) required to abrade through the laminate. A higher cycle count indicates better abrasion resistance, which translates to longer-lasting furniture that can withstand daily use without significant wear. This test is particularly important for high-traffic areas such as offices and schools where desks are frequently exposed to abrasive conditions.
